Transaction e37d1bea807944bfba2b761790ddafdffc88b6f13f097b39c7aa6f0d690f116c

33 Input
1 Outputs
  • e37d1bea807944bfba2b761790ddafdffc88b6f13f097b39c7aa6f0d690f116c:0
  • value  132108734
    address  3GPVbmXwApmFMwfiD8Y9Pb1D4N3bpDgjcR